hi again kev, yup , doon it is:D if you google maps kilgory lake and zoom out a click or 2 you will see lough bridget(silvergrove)to the right of kilgory, between kilgory n bridget lakes, there are 2 smaller nameless lakes either side of a road(R467) , i was fishing the one nearest kilgory( left side of the road), for them people that are interested the whole area is known as "east clare lakelands" and is an anglers dream, there are 150 plus lakes and some rivers in an area about 60x40 km, plus the derg n the shannon, worth a look for a laugh:D
